One of Radcliff's founding fathers and a former councilman died Tuesday after a long battle with pancreatic cancer.
Vincent Kieta, 78, was instrumental in the city's growth as a resident and a public servant.
“Vince was a very unique person,” said Don Yates, who served on city council with Kieta. “He was very outgoing and what he told you, that’s just the way it was.”
